15. MR-E- AG-QW003 SERVO AMPLIFIER COMPATIBLE WITH ANALOG INPUT
15.2.4 Signal explanations
For the I/O interfaces (symbols in I/O column in the table), refer to section 3.6.2.
In the control mode field of the table
S: speed control mode, T: Torque control mode
: Denotes that the signal may be used in the initial setting status.
: Denotes that the signal may be used by setting the corresponding parameter among parameters 43 to 49.
The pin No.s in the connector pin No. column are those in the initial status.
(1) Input signals
POINT
The acceptance delay time of each input signal is less than 10ms.

Outside torque
limit selection
TL Turn TL off to make Internal torque limit 1 (parameter No.28) valid, or turn it
on to make Analog torque limit (TLA) valid.
When using this signal, make it usable by making the setting of parameter
No.43 to 48.
For details, refer to, section 15.2.5 (1)(C).
DI-1
